 Role Overview: Senior Payroll Analyst:&#xa0; 
 Arlington, VA | In office, Monday &#8211; Friday&#xa0; 
 At CoStar Group, our finance group centralizes transaction processes, providing accurate reporting, financial resolutions, and proper forecasting analysis. Joining the team offers access to financial specializations, including accounts payable, accounts receivable, cash and asset management, client contracts and billing, payroll, and revenue recognition.&#xa0; 
 We are currently seeking a Senior Payroll Analyst to join our team in our Arlington, VA headquarters. This role would interact the entire organization, including global offices, in supporting the payroll process for over 8,400+ employees within the US and 14 international countries.&#xa0; 
 Responsibilities : 
 
 Support the accurate and timely bi?weekly and monthly payroll process for more than 6,800 employees in the US and 14 international countries.&#xa0; 
 Ensure payrolls are administered in compliance with all US and international regulations, company policies and SOX requirements.&#xa0; 
 Participate in Expatriate processing to ensure accurate payroll recording, partnering with HR and external tax partner.&#xa0; 
 Support the payroll input process to include building, uploading files and manual inputs in the Workday Payroll system.&#xa0; 
 Coordinate with Human Resources and Benefits on payroll impacting transactions such as leave of absences, retro benefit premium deductions, 401k loans, etc.&#xa0; 
 Complete post-production processing tasks such as settlement, vendor integrations, and reconciliations.&#xa0; 
 Manage the time entry process to include outreach to employees and managers to ensure hourly employees are paid accurately and timely.&#xa0; 
 Maintain full life cycle garnishment processing to include system inputs, communication to employees, responding answers/interrogatories, etc.&#xa0; 
 Participate in projects such as ongoing process improvements and new feature adoption in Workday.&#xa0; 
 Maintain process maps and documentation; updating as processes evolve.&#xa0; 
 Serve as primary lead for specialized tasks such as stock awards/option exercises, SEC filings, and/or sales commission payments.&#xa0; 
 Oversee quarterly reconciliations and filings for all taxes as well as support for year-end activities such as annual tax filings, reconciliations, and W?2 generation.&#xa0; 
 Provide excellent customer service to CoStar employees, responding to payroll related questions.&#xa0; 
 Maintain strict confidentiality of employee records including compensation details and personal information.&#xa0;
